ProjectWise Dark Mode UI

It would be nice if there was a way to change the UI to dark mode.

  • Admin
    Phil Conard commented
    09 Dec 15:49

    This is now available in "new" ProjectWise Explorer available for PW Cloud datasources (PW Explorer built in iTwin Studio)
